When shopping for moving services, the moving coordinator in this company was very details-oriented and spent about an hour
with me over the phone asking for details about every item I am shipping. This, along with the reasonable quote he gave me, encouraged me to sign a BINDING contract with the company to ship my stiff, which was the worst decision I?ve ever made in my life. The main issues I have with the company is that they did not abide by the binding contract. They started off by deliberately underestimated the price for the volume of goods I was shipping. The moving coordinator even balked when I suggested adding another 100 cubic feet to the estimate, just in case. He repeatedly assured me that the system they use for
estimating the inventory size exaggerates the size for my favor, such that I will end up NOT paying any more than the quoted price. The first thing the moving crew did after arrival at my house in the morning of the moving day was to check my inventory to make sure it is the same as in the contract and had me sign the order to start loading the truck (with the same price in the binding
estimate). I was, therefore, shocked to learn, after most of my goods were loaded on the somewhat undersized truck that arrived (by the way, not the fancy truck pictured in the company website, rather a small rented truck), that my
goods would not fit and that, indeed, I would be charged an additional $2,400. This was told to me AFTER the workers had loaded most of the goods onto the truck, albeit in a rather haphazard manner. I was told that I had two options, one of
which was that the movers would unload my goods and leave them on the ground, or that I could sign a revised estimate (in which they state that it was given to me BEFORE they start loading the truck) due to ?additional goods? I had, which is not true. I was, therefore, obligated to sign or I would have been left helpless with all my furniture on the ground before me and no one from the company customer service is answering my phone calls. As a matter of fact, several items from my inventory were removed since I had donated them prior to moving. Furthermore, when my goods (worth of $10,000) were finally delivered, after a significant delay, the subcontractor the company used was extremely careless and irresponsible, that most of my goods were damaged or lost as reported in the delivery form. Add to all this, the damages the crew caused in my house and the significant delivery delay (during which, I tried endlessly contacting the company to figure out about the status of my shipment without
success) that caused me to buy new stuff waiting for my shipment to arrive. I regret using this company for my moving. I would had better sold my stuff instead of having it broken in addition to the expensive moving cost and extra charges by this company!
